diff --git a/.github/ISSUE_TEMPLATE/bug_report.md b/.github/ISSUE_TEMPLATE/bug_report.md deleted file mode 100644 index 0963b9ac3..000000000 --- a/.github/ISSUE_TEMPLATE/bug_report.md +++ /dev/null @@ -1,39 +0,0 @@ ---- -name: Bug Report -about: Support Requests will be closed immediately, if you are not 100% certain this is a bug please go to our Reddit or Discord first. Exceptions do not mean you found a bug! -title: '' -labels: 'Type: Bug' -assignees: '' - ---- - - -**Describe the bug** - - -**To Reproduce** - - -**Expected behavior** - - -**Screenshots** - - -**Platform Information (please complete the following information):** - - OS: - - Docker: - - Mono or .NET Version (System -> Status): - - Browser and Version (Only needed for UI issues): - - Radarr Version: - - Radarr Branch: - -**Trace Logs** -Turn on Trace logs under Settings -> General and wait for the bug to occur again. -**Upload the full log file here (or another site (e.g. pastebin) and link it). Issues will be closed, if they do not include this!** - - diff --git a/.github/ISSUE_TEMPLATE/bug_report.yml b/.github/ISSUE_TEMPLATE/bug_report.yml new file mode 100644 index 000000000..157040024 --- /dev/null +++ b/.github/ISSUE_TEMPLATE/bug_report.yml @@ -0,0 +1,74 @@ +name: Bug Report +title: "[BUG]: " +description: 'Report a new bug, if you are not 100% certain this is a bug please go to our Reddit or Discord first' +labels: ['Type: Bug', 'Status: Needs Triage'] +body: +- type: checkboxes + attributes: + label: Is there an existing issue for this? + description: Please search to see if an issue already exists for the bug you encountered. + options: + - label: I have searched the existing issues + required: true +- type: textarea + attributes: + label: Current Behavior + description: A concise description of what you're experiencing. + validations: + required: true +- type: textarea + attributes: + label: Expected Behavior + description: A concise description of what you expected to happen. + validations: + required: true +- type: textarea + attributes: + label: Steps To Reproduce + description: Steps to reproduce the behavior. + placeholder: | + 1. In this environment... + 2. With this config... + 3. Run '...' + 4. See error... + validations: + required: false +- type: textarea + attributes: + label: Environment + description: | + examples: + - **OS**: Ubuntu 20.04 + - **Radarr**: Radarr 3.0.1.4259 + - **Docker Install**: Yes + - **Using Reverse Proxy**: No + - **Browser**: Firefox 90 (If UI related) + value: | + - OS: + - Radarr: + - Docker Install: + - Using Reverse Proxy: + - Browser: + render: markdown + validations: + required: true +- type: dropdown + attributes: + label: What branch are you running? + options: + - Master + - Develop + - Nightly + - Other (This issue will be closed) + validations: + required: true +- type: textarea + attributes: + label: Anything else? + description: | + Trace Logs (https://wiki.servarr.com/radarr/troubleshooting#logging-and-log-files) + Links? References? Anything that will give us more context about the issue you are encountering! + + Tip: You can attach images or log files by clicking this area to highlight it and then dragging files in. + validations: + required: true diff --git a/.github/ISSUE_TEMPLATE/feature_request.md b/.github/ISSUE_TEMPLATE/feature_request.md deleted file mode 100644 index df585ad45..000000000 --- a/.github/ISSUE_TEMPLATE/feature_request.md +++ /dev/null @@ -1,20 +0,0 @@ ---- -name: Feature Request -about: Suggest an idea for this project -title: '' -labels: 'Type: Feature Request' -assignees: '' - ---- - -**Is your feature request related to a problem? Please describe.** - - -**Describe the solution you'd like** - - -**Describe alternatives you've considered** - - -**Additional context** - diff --git a/.github/ISSUE_TEMPLATE/feature_request.yml b/.github/ISSUE_TEMPLATE/feature_request.yml new file mode 100644 index 000000000..a93868aae --- /dev/null +++ b/.github/ISSUE_TEMPLATE/feature_request.yml @@ -0,0 +1,39 @@ +name: Feature Request +title: "[FEAT]: " +description: 'Suggest an idea for Radarr' +labels: ['Type: Feature Request', 'Status: Needs Triage'] +body: +- type: checkboxes + attributes: + label: Is there an existing issue for this? + description: Please search to see if an issue already exists for the feature you are requesting. + options: + - label: I have searched the existing issues + required: true +- type: textarea + attributes: + label: Is your feature request related to a problem? Please describe + description: A clear and concise description of what the problem is. + validations: + required: true +- type: textarea + attributes: + label: Describe the solution you'd like + description: A clear and concise description of what you want to happen. + validations: + required: true +- type: textarea + attributes: + label: Describe alternatives you've considered + description: A clear and concise description of any alternative solutions or features you've considered. + validations: + required: true +- type: textarea + attributes: + label: Anything else? + description: | + Links? References? Mockups? Anything that will give us more context about the feature you are encountering! + + Tip: You can attach images or log files by clicking this area to highlight it and then dragging files in. + validations: + required: true diff --git a/CONTRIBUTING.md b/CONTRIBUTING.md index 75571739d..401b9b825 100644 --- a/CONTRIBUTING.md +++ b/CONTRIBUTING.md @@ -2,8 +2,10 @@ We're always looking for people to help make Radarr even better, there are a number of ways to contribute. +This file is updated on an ad-hoc basis, for the latest details please see the [contributing wiki page](https://wiki.servarr.com/radarr/contributing). + ## Documentation ## -Setup guides, FAQ, the more information we have on the [wiki](https://wiki.servarr.com/Radarr) the better. +Setup guides, FAQ, the more information we have on the [wiki](https://wiki.servarr.com/radarr) the better. ## Development ## diff --git a/README.md b/README.md index 450f527af..4626070a7 100644 --- a/README.md +++ b/README.md @@ -36,10 +36,6 @@ Note: GitHub Issues are for Bugs and Feature Requests Only [![GitHub - Bugs and Feature Requests Only](https://img.shields.io/badge/github-issues-red.svg?maxAge=60)](https://github.com/Radarr/Radarr/issues) [![Wiki](https://img.shields.io/badge/servarr-wiki-181717.svg?maxAge=60)](https://wiki.servarr.com/radarr) -## Feature Requests - -[Feature Requests](https://github.com/Radarr/Radarr/issues/new?assignees=&labels=Type%3A+Enhancement&template=feature_request.md&title=) - ## Contributors & Developers [API Documentation](https://radarr.video/docs/api/)